The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of George Witton, born in 1843 in Melmerby, Yorkshire, consisted of 7 members. George was the head of the household, married to Alice Witton, born in 1843 in Mirfield, Yorkshire, England. They had 5 children; Florence (born 1865 in Mirfield, Yorkshire, England), Essex (born 1867 in Halifax, Yorkshire, England), Charles (born 1869 in Cheshire, England), John (born 1871 in Cheshire, England) and Frank (born 1874 in Ashton under Lyne, Lancashire, England).
